Category Archives: In the News

items in the news


So it seems Menezes was shot seven times in the head and one in the shoulder. What in the hell is wrong with people and why are the police who did this not in jail for murder, or at the very least forced to retire. I can’t even imagine why you would need to shoot anyone in the head more than one time to kill them. The idea that he was held down and shot seven times simply makes me sick.